What Are the 20ft Storage Container Dimensions and Weight?
A 20ft storage container runs about 20 feet long, 8 feet wide, and 8.5 feet tall on the outside, with a bit less room inside once you account for wall thickness. How Much Does a 20ft Storage Container Rental Cost in Port Arthur?
Monthly pricing for a 20ft box sits between 100 and 250 dollars, with most renters landing near 125 dollars once delivery is included. Delivery itself typically falls between 120 and 420 dollars for a month-long placement, depending on distance and site prep. How much does a 20ft storage container weigh?
Empty, a 20ft container generally weighs a few thousand pounds, and loaded weight depends entirely on what's inside. Ground conditions matter more than the number itself. Port Arthur Porta Pros checks the delivery path for soft spots before setting the unit down, especially after heavy rain.
What size is a 20ft storage container inside?
Interior space runs slightly under the 20 by 8 by 8.5 foot exterior shell, since walls and door framing eat a few inches on each side. It's enough for a small crew's tools, a home's worth of furniture, or several pallets of stacked inventory.
